Designed with a flexible architecture, the VPOC™ Shelf contains slots for a 10kW VPOC™ module and two hot-swappable lithium-ion battery packs.
Custom configurations allow any VPOC™ shelf to be loaded with 1 VPOC™ module and up to 2 optional lithium-ion batteries. This 1U high shelf requires minimal space in standard 19-inch data center racks.

Features | VP-3103-111U |
---|---|
In/Out Phase Configuration | Single Phase |
Module Power | 10kW per power module |
Built-in Bypass | Automatic state and integral maintenance bypass |
Fast Mode Conversion | < 4ms @ AC mode transfer to DC backup mode |
Protection | Input over voltage, over temperature Overload, Powering surge limiter, Excessive battery charging / discharging Remote Emergency Power Off (REPO), AC Breaker, backfeed, fan lock, Fault-tolerant design |
Multiple Communication Ports | Built-in USB, CAN and RS-232 communications |
Small Form Factor | 19″ rack design (1U) Dimensions (H x W x D) 1.65” x 17.5” x 30.2” (42 mm x 445 mm x 766 mm) |
Easy Diagnostics & Control | System level control and battery tests from front panel display |
Approvals | UL60950-1, IEC60950-1 International, GB4943, RoHS |
Warranty | 2 years |

Input (AC) | |
---|---|
Input voltage, nominal | 208V / 220V / 230V / 240V (L-N-G) |
Input voltage range | 187~264V Full Load |
Input frequency | 50/60 Hz, auto sensing |
Power Factor @ Full computer or R Load | > 0.99 |
Input current total harmonics distortion @ Full R Load | < 3% |
Efficiency @ Full R Load, bypass and AC mode | > 99% |
Efficiency @ Full R Load, DC mode | > 99% |
Output | |
---|---|
Output Power | 10 kVA |
Active Power | 10 kW |
Output voltage, nominal (AC) | 208V/220V/230V/240V AC(L-N-G) |
Output voltage, nominal (DC) | 240V DC |
Output Voltage Range (DC) | 192V~300V DC, 200~300V @ full load |
Transfer time AC to DC mode | < 4ms @ full load |
Overload capability | Continuous at 105% |
VPOC™ System Components
The VPOC™ system provides a comprehensive power management and battery backup capability based on multiple building blocks with configuration flexibility to suit specific power, size, and run-time requirements. The table below provides additional information on the different building blocks available to create a customized power solution. Component | Model Number | Description |
---|---|---|
VPOC™ Module | VM-3103-111U | 10kW Power Module |
VPOC™ Shelf | VP-3103-111U | VPOC™ Power Shelf with 3 slots:
|
VPOC™ PDU | RU-2020-082N RU-2020-081N RU-2030-141N | 1U or 0U Cabinet PDU with 20A fuse and IEC320-C13 receptacles (6) plus IEC320-C19 receptacles (2) Expansion PDU with 20A fuse and IEC320-C13 receptacles (6) plus IEC320-C19 receptacles (2) 0U Cabinet PDU with 20A/30A fuses and IEC320-C13 receptacles (12) plus IEC320-C19 receptacles (2) |
VPOC™ Li-ion Battery Unit | BM-1502-010U BM-1402-010U | 2.5 minute runtime at 5kW (2 battery units provide 2.5 minutes at 10kW) 4kW VPOC™ Li-ion Battery Module |
VPOC™ VRLA Extended Battery Module | BK-1151-010U | 3U EBM equipped with VRLA batteries for 3.5 minute runtime at 10kW |
Site Management Controller | CP-13EC-010U | Rack management and control |
19″ Rack | KT-1942-101 | 19-inch EIA rack |
